Sleeve Bearings

Self-aligning spherical-seat bearings are used on machines requiring the capability and performance of sleeve bearings. They employ construction features and sealing systems designed to keep the oil in and the dirt out. With seal additions the motor can conform to the IP-55 (dust & water jet) standard. The babbit-lined bearing shell is supported by a rugged housing and employs an oil ring that carries the oil from the reservoir up to the bearing. The opposite drive end bearing is insulated to minimize damaging shaft currents. Sight holes and split construction allow easy inspection and replacement without uncoupling the driven load.

Anti-Friction Bearings

Ball or roller type bearings on horizontal machines are selected based on customer requirements. They are regreasable and operate smoothly providing long life with low running bearing noise. They are also assembled with grease in a sealed housing to avoid contamination. The lubrication system includes a well sized relief plug to allow the purging of excess or old grease during relubrication. External, labyrinth seals can be added to horizontal machines to provide IP-56 (Dust exclusion) protection capability.

Vertical Thrust Bearings

Thrust bearings such as angular contact ball (anti-friction), spherical roller (anti-friction) and sleeve tilting pad (hydrodynamic plate bearing) are designed to meet the requirements of load capacity, lifetime and maintenance. Compliance with the API 541 design life and procedure is also available. Regardless their type, thrust bearings are always lubricated by an oil bath. Depending on the speed, lubricating oil, bearing size and type and environmental conditions, bearings are self cooled or water cooled by a coiled heat exchanger placed inside the housing.
